Is anticlockwise right or left?

Clockwise and anti-clockwise are ways of indicating the direction of a turn. So, what way is clockwise? Clockwise, involves a turn to the right as it follows the hands of a clock and anti-clockwise involves a turn to the left, against the direction of a clock's hands.

What are examples for clockwise and anticlockwise rotation?

Clock hands go clockwise, taps are closed clockwise, screws are tightened clockwise, compass bearings go clockwise. But angles are measured counterclockwise.

Which way is anti-clockwise *?

Moving in the opposite direction to the hands on a clock. Also called Counterclockwise (US English).

What means anti-clockwise?

(US counterclockwise) in the opposite direction to the movement of the hands of a clock: "How do I get the top off this bottle?" "Push it down and twist it anticlockwise."

Who uses anticlockwise?

Adjective. (South Africa, Australia, New Zealand, British, Ireland, of movement) in a circular fashion so as to be moving to the left at the top of the circle and to the right at the bottom (when viewed from the front), in the opposite direction to the way the hands of an analogue clock move.

Who uses anti-clockwise?

So, anti-clockwise is looking mostly British, but counterclockwise seems to have been used in England as early as it was being used in the US.

What is clockwise and anticlockwise?

Clockwise motion (abbreviated CW) proceeds in the same direction as a clock's hands: from the top to the right, then down and then to the left, and back up to the top. The opposite sense of rotation or revolution is (in Commonwealth English) anticlockwise (ACW) or (in North American English) counterclockwise (CCW).

What are some everyday examples of rotation?

Planets are not the only round objects that rotate. Amusement park rides, such as Ferris wheels or carousels, also rotate. The Ferris wheel rotates around a horizontal axis, and the carousel rotates around a vertical one. Wheels on a car rotate around a strong horizontal bar called an axle.

What is clockwise and anticlockwise movement?

If the force acting on a body rotates the body in the clockwise direction with respect to the axis of rotation, then the moment is called the clockwise moment. On the other hand, if the force rotates the body in the anti-clockwise direction then the moment is said to be the anti-clockwise moment.
